Description

Hand-colored lithograph of three women in medieval dress. The woman closest to the viewer wears a long green and white dress w/ a gray head covering. The woman behind her wears a long pink dress and holds beads in her left hand. The third woman is back to in a long green dress w/ pink head covering. Frame: 3/4 in. gold leaf frame.
